Thirty-seven members of Faith Lutheran Church in New Providence and Advent Lutheran Church in Warren spent the week of July 3 helping the people of Cosby, an impoverished town in the Appalachian Mountains of Tennessee.
The thirty-seven consisted of fourteen adults, five college and eighteen high school students. 2011 is the fourteenth consecutive year that Faith Lutheran has visited Cosby.
The effort of Faith and Advent Lutheran consisted of two initiatives. One was a camp for forty children, ages three through fifteen, which provided Christian education, music, arts and crafts as well as recreation. Additionally, each day the children were given a nutritious lunch and snacks.

The second initiative was directed toward a needy family. The church team constructed a front porch on the home of the family.
Planning and leading this mission outreach were Faith Lutheran’s pastors; Rev. Dr. Murdoch MacPherson and Rev. James Krombholz and Faith Lutheran members; Susan Nord of Basking Ridge and Cliff Auchter of Berkeley Heights.
